Certified organic by CCOF. Ground fresh. Decaffeinated Swiss water process. 100% Chemical free. After using the Swiss Water process to decaffeinated these bird friendly, high-altitude Arabica, we roast them in the French style. The result is an earthy, round, and satisfying cup. We are certified kosher by Vaad Hakashrus of Northern California.

Product Features

  • Pack of three 10-ounce bags (total of 30 ounces)
  • Ebony-roast ground coffee decaffeinated by chemical-free Swiss Water process
  • Flavors of caramel and dark chocolate with bittersweet intensity
  • Ground from 100% arabica beans: more flavorful/aromatic than robusta beans
  • Roasted and ground in San Francisco, CA
